Margaruite Origin and Meaning
Margaruite appears to be a variant spelling of Marguerite, a classic French feminine name derived from the Latin "margarita," meaning "pearl." This variation maintains the sophisticated charm of the original while offering a slightly different orthographic presentation. The name has deep historical roots, having been popular among European royalty and aristocracy throughout the centuries. Like the flower that shares its name, Margaruite conveys delicate beauty and timeless elegance. This uncommon spelling variation might appeal to parents who appreciate the classic name's heritage but desire something slightly distinctive. Despite its rarity compared to Margaret or Marguerite, the name carries the same connotations of purity, beauty, and value.
